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
Mix all dry ingredients in a bowl.
In a separate bowl, combine all wet ingredients—eggs, oil, water, pumpkin & vanilla and mix until combined.
Coat your loaf pan with butter, then add a spoonful of flour and shake it all around to coat. This will prevent sticking. You could also use cooking spray.
Bake for 50 minutes. Then lower the heat to 325 degrees and cook for another 20-35 minutes, until a toothpick comes out clean. If the top is getting too brown, lightly tent it with a piece of foil.
Remove from oven and cool for 5-10 minutes in the pan. Remove from pan and let it cool on a rack for several hours until it's completely cooled.
Store in an air-tight container or freeze and eat within 3 months.
